repo.or.cz
/
wine.git
/
search
commit
grep
author
committer
pickaxe
?
search:
re
summary
|
log
|
graphiclog1
|
graphiclog2
|
commit
|
commitdiff
|
tree
|
refs
|
edit
|
fork
first
·
prev
·
next
wineps: Handle EMRI_DEVMODE record in spool files.
2023-04-27
Rémi Bernon
imm32: Send message
s
one by o
n
e
in Im
m
G
enerateM
e
ssage
.
commit
|
commitdiff
|
tree
2023-04-27
R
é
m
i Bernon
im
m
32/t
e
st
s
: Add
s
ome ImmGe
n
era
t
eM
e
ssa
g
e test
s
.
commit
|
commitdiff
|
tree
2023-04-27
R
ém
i
Bernon
imm32: Upda
t
e IME UI wind
o
w IMMG
W
L_IMC wh
e
n focus
o
r
.
.
.
commit
|
commitdiff
|
tree
2023-04-27
Rémi
Berno
n
imm32: Move Im
m
Associate
C
on
t
ext(Ex) aroun
d
.
commit
|
commitdiff
|
tree
2023-04-27
Rémi Berno
n
i
mm32: Don'
t
hide/sh
o
w IME UI window in I
m
mSetComp
o
sitionWindow
.
commit
|
commitdiff
|
tree
2023-04-17
R
é
mi
B
ernon
u
s
er32: Igno
r
e WM_IME_COMPOSI
T
ION from th
e
IME UI windo
w
.
.
.
commit
|
commitdiff
|
tree
2023-04-17
Rémi Berno
n
user32:
Move WM_
I
ME_COMPOSITION DefWindowProc handlers
.
.
.
commit
|
commitdiff
|
tree
2023-04-17
Rémi Bern
o
n
i
mm32:
F
orward ImmGet
C
ontext to Nt
U
serGetW
i
ndow
I
nputCon
t
ext
.
.
.
commit
|
commitdiff
|
tree
2023-04-17
Rém
i
Ber
n
on
imm32/tests: Check ImmSetActiveContext eff
e
ct on INP
U
TCONTEX
.
.
.
commit
|
commitdiff
|
tree
2023-04-17
R
é
mi Bernon
imm32/tests:
C
h
e
ck IME UI visibility
vs ImmSetCompo
s
itionW
i
n
dow
.
commit
|
commitdiff
|
tree
2023-04-17
R
émi Ber
n
on
i
m
m32/tests: Test that Im
m
SetOpenStatus does
n
't set
.
.
.
commit
|
commitdiff
|
tree
2023-04-14
R
é
mi B
e
rnon
w
i
negstreamer: I
n
troduce new s
t
ream_ty
p
e_from_caps
.
.
.
commit
|
commitdiff
|
tree
2023-04-14
R
é
mi
B
erno
n
winegstreamer: In
t
roduce new l
i
nk_src_to_e
l
ement
/
.
.
.
commit
|
commitdiff
|
tree
2023-04-14
Rémi Bernon
winegstr
e
am
e
r
: Remove unnecess
a
ry
unl
i
nk in pad-removed
.
.
.
commit
|
commitdiff
|
tree
2023-04-14
Rémi Ber
n
on
winegstreamer: Use
a
p
p
end_el
e
ment to bui
l
d wg_parser
.
.
.
commit
|
commitdiff
|
tree
2023-04-14
R
é
mi
Bern
o
n
w
i
n
e
gs
t
r
e
amer: S
y
nc elemen
t
state with parent i
n
append_elem
e
nt
.
commit
|
commitdiff
|
tree
2023-04-14
Rémi B
e
rnon
winegstreamer: Move some wg_parser / wg_transform
h
e
lpers
.
.
.
commit
|
commitdiff
|
tree
2023-04-14
Rémi
B
e
r
non
w
i
negs
t
r
e
amer
:
I
n
troduce a
n
e
w w
g
_ini
t
_gst
r
eamer
u
n
ixlib
.
.
.
commit
|
commitdiff
|
tree
2023-04-13
Rémi
Bernon
i
m
m32: Use INPUTCONTEXT directly
in ImmGetCa
n
d
i
dateWind
o
w
.
commit
|
commitdiff
|
tree
2023-04-13
Ré
m
i
Ber
n
o
n
im
m
32:
Use INPUTCONTEX
T
directly in ImmSetC
a
ndidateWin
d
ow
.
commit
|
commitdiff
|
tree
2023-04-13
Rémi
Bernon
imm3
2
:
Us
e
INPUTC
O
N
T
EXT directly in
I
mmGetCom
p
ositionFont
.
.
.
commit
|
commitdiff
|
tree
2023-04-13
R
é
m
i Bernon
imm32: Use
I
NPUTCONTEXT directly in
I
mmS
e
tCo
m
positionFont
.
.
.
commit
|
commitdiff
|
tree
2023-04-13
R
é
mi Bernon
i
mm32: Use INPUTCO
N
TEXT directly in ImmGetStat
u
sWindo
w
P
o
s
.
commit
|
commitdiff
|
tree
2023-04-13
R
émi Bernon
i
mm3
2
:
U
se INPUT
C
ON
T
EXT dir
e
ctly in ImmS
e
tStatusWindow
P
os
.
commit
|
commitdiff
|
tree
2023-04-13
Rémi Bernon
imm32: U
s
e INPUTCONTEXT directl
y
in ImmG
e
tCompositionWindo
w
.
commit
|
commitdiff
|
tree
2023-04-13
Rémi Bernon
imm
3
2
:
Use INP
U
TCONTEXT direc
t
ly in
ImmSet
C
ompositionWindow
.
commit
|
commitdiff
|
tree
2023-04-13
Rémi
Bern
o
n
imm32/tests
:
Ad
d
some Imm(Get|Set)CandidateW
i
ndow tests
.
commit
|
commitdiff
|
tree
2023-04-13
Rémi Bern
o
n
imm32/tests
:
Add some Imm(Get|S
e
t)
C
ompos
i
tionFont tests
.
commit
|
commitdiff
|
tree
2023-04-13
Rémi Bernon
imm32/tests:
Add s
o
me I
m
m(Ge
t
|Set)Stat
u
sWindowPos tests
.
commit
|
commitdiff
|
tree
2023-04-13
Ré
m
i Bernon
imm32/tests: Add some Imm(Get|Set)Compositio
n
Win
d
ow
.
.
.
commit
|
commitdiff
|
tree
2023-04-13
Rémi
B
ernon
i
n
clude: Add INPUTCONTEXT f
d
wInit
f
lags definit
i
o
n
s
.
commit
|
commitdiff
|
tree
2023-04-11
Rémi B
e
rnon
imm32: Use INPUTCONTEXT
d
irectly in ImmSet
C
o
n
v
ers
i
o
n
S
tatus
.
commit
|
commitdiff
|
tree
2023-04-11
Rémi Berno
n
imm32: Use INPU
T
CONTEXT direct
l
y in ImmGetConversionStatus
.
commit
|
commitdiff
|
tree
2023-04-11
Rémi Bernon
imm32:
Compare open status valu
e
s
in ImmS
e
tOpenStatus
.
commit
|
commitdiff
|
tree
2023-04-11
R
é
m
i
Bernon
im
m
32
:
Cache I
N
PUTCONTE
X
T
va
l
ues fo
r
ev
e
ry IME
.
commit
|
commitdiff
|
tree
2023-04-11
Rém
i
Be
r
n
on
imm32: Us
e
I
NPUTCON
T
EXT dire
c
tly in ImmS
e
tOpenS
t
at
u
s
.
commit
|
commitdiff
|
tree
2023-04-11
Ré
m
i Ber
n
o
n
imm32: Us
e
INPUTCONTEXT directly in ImmGetOpenStat
u
s
.
commit
|
commitdiff
|
tree
2023-04-11
Rémi B
e
rnon
imm32: Serialize ImeInq
u
ir
e
/ ImeDestr
o
y calls
.
commit
|
commitdiff
|
tree
2023-04-11
R
é
mi Bernon
i
m
m32/
t
ests:
C
leanup t
h
e
cross thread IM
C
tests
.
commit
|
commitdiff
|
tree
2023-04-11
Rém
i
Bern
o
n
imm32/tes
t
s:
Red
u
ce the number of IME installations
.
commit
|
commitdiff
|
tree
2023-04-07
Rémi Bernon
imm32
:
Remove u
n
ne
c
e
s
sary HIMC check i
n
IME UI
w
i
n
d
o
w
.
.
.
commit
|
commitdiff
|
tree
2023-04-07
Rémi Bernon
i
mm32: Call
DefWin
d
owProc
W
from IME UI for
u
nhandled
.
.
.
commit
|
commitdiff
|
tree
2023-04-07
R
émi Bernon
imm32: C
l
ean
u
p default
I
ME UI
w
indo
w
proc t
r
aces
.
commit
|
commitdiff
|
tree
2023-04-07
Rémi
Bernon
w
i
nema
c
:
U
s
e
the def
a
ult
I
M
E
UI
w
i
n
dow proc
i
m
p
l
e
mentat
i
o
n
.
commit
|
commitdiff
|
tree
2023-04-07
Rém
i
Ber
n
on
winex11: Move IME
UI proc to d
e
fault IME im
p
le
m
entation
.
commit
|
commitdiff
|
tree
2023-04-07
R
émi B
e
rnon
win
e
x
1
1
:
Cleanup spa
c
es in IME UI window
proc
.
commit
|
commitdiff
|
tree
2023-04-07
Rémi Be
r
non
imm32/tests:
A
dd mor
e
I
mmSetCompositi
o
n
S
tring
t
ests
.
commit
|
commitdiff
|
tree
2023-04-07
Rémi
B
ernon
imm32/test
s
: Add more ImmGetCompositionS
t
ring(W|A)
.
.
.
commit
|
commitdiff
|
tree
2023-04-07
Ré
m
i Ber
n
on
im
m
32/test
s
:
Test WM_IME_NOTIFY mes
s
ages target window
.
commit
|
commitdiff
|
tree
2023-04-07
R
émi Berno
n
imm32/tests: Test setting the s
a
me HIMC
statuses twice
.
commit
|
commitdiff
|
tree
2023-04-06
Rém
i
Bern
o
n
dinpu
t
/tests: Mark so
m
e tests as
flaky to
w
ork around
.
.
.
commit
|
commitdiff
|
tree
2023-04-05
Rém
i
Bernon
winex1
1
:
Set
x11drv_win_
d
ata XIC out
of X11DRV_Cr
e
ate
I
C
.
commit
|
commitdiff
|
tree
2023-04-05
R
ém
i
Bernon
winex11: Early r
e
turn
contr
o
l
flow
i
n xic_preedit_caret
.
commit
|
commitdiff
|
tree
2023-04-05
Rémi Bern
o
n
winex11:
Fix XIM wchar en
c
o
d
ing in xic_preedit_draw
.
commit
|
commitdiff
|
tree
2023-04-05
Rémi
Berno
n
win
e
x11: Reorder control flow in
x
i
c
_preedit_
d
raw
.
commit
|
commitdiff
|
tree
2023-04-05
Rémi Ber
n
on
winex11: Refac
t
or
X
I
M inpu
t
s
tyle s
e
l
ection
.
commit
|
commitdiff
|
tree
2023-04-05
Rém
i
Bernon
winex11: R
e
g
ister XI
C
status
c
allbacks
.
commit
|
commitdiff
|
tree
2023-04-05
Rémi Bernon
winex11: Ad
d
a helper to select IME privat
e
font
.
commit
|
commitdiff
|
tree
2023-04-05
Rémi
B
erno
n
winex11: Add
a
helper to
ge
t
COMPOSITIONSTRING t
e
xt
.
commit
|
commitdiff
|
tree
2023-04-05
Rémi Bernon
winex11: Pass INPUTC
O
NTEXT pointer to Update
D
e
faul
t
I
MEWin
d
ow
.
commit
|
commitdiff
|
tree
2023-04-05
Rémi Bern
o
n
winex11: Assume IME UI
w
in
d
ow
always has a valid HI
M
C
.
commit
|
commitdiff
|
tree
2023-04-05
Ré
m
i
Bernon
winemac: Add a helper to se
l
ec
t
IME private fon
t
.
commit
|
commitdiff
|
tree
2023-04-05
Rémi B
e
rnon
winemac: A
d
d a
h
e
lper to get C
O
MPOSITIONSTRING t
e
xt
.
commit
|
commitdiff
|
tree
2023-04-05
Rémi
B
ern
o
n
winemac: Add a helper to
g
e
t
IME p
r
ivate window
.
commit
|
commitdiff
|
tree
2023-04-05
Rémi Be
r
non
wine
m
ac
:
Pass INPUTC
O
NTEXT po
i
nter to UpdateDataInDefaultIME
.
.
.
commit
|
commitdiff
|
tree
2023-04-05
Rém
i
B
e
rnon
w
i
nemac: Assume IME UI window always has a va
l
id HIMC
.
commit
|
commitdiff
|
tree
2023-04-05
Rémi Bernon
wi
n
emac
:
U
se UIN
T
(32) for HI
M
C
in
the unixlib inter
f
ace
.
commit
|
commitdiff
|
tree
2023-04-05
R
émi Bernon
w
i
nemac: Rename im
e
Data / da
t
a m
e
mbers and variables
.
.
.
commit
|
commitdiff
|
tree
2023-04-04
R
é
m
i Bernon
w
s
2
_32/tests:
Adj
u
st test
resu
l
ts without
h
ost IPv6
.
.
.
commit
|
commitdiff
|
tree
2023-04-04
R
émi B
e
rnon
imm32: U
s
e a stack allocated b
u
ffer
i
n
ImmTrans
l
ate
M
essa
g
e
.
commit
|
commitdiff
|
tree
2023-04-04
R
émi Bernon
imm32: Clea
n
up parameters
a
nd tra
c
es in ImmTranslateMessage
.
commit
|
commitdiff
|
tree
2023-04-04
Ré
m
i B
e
rnon
imm3
2
:
Simplify cont
r
ol flow in
I
m
m
T
ranslateMessage
.
commit
|
commitdiff
|
tree
2023-04-04
Rémi Bernon
i
mm32: F
i
x mixed-u
p
HIMC / imc
p
ointers in
ImmTransla
t
eMessage
.
commit
|
commitdiff
|
tree
2023-04-04
R
é
mi
B
ern
o
n
imm32: R
e
w
r
i
te I
m
mInternal
S
endIME
N
otify helper
a
s
i
m
c_n
o
tify
.
.
.
commit
|
commitdiff
|
tree
2023-04-04
Rémi
B
ernon
imm32
:
Rewrite ImmI
n
ternalP
o
stIME
M
essage
help
e
r
a
s
.
.
.
commit
|
commitdiff
|
tree
2023-04-04
R
émi Be
r
non
imm3
2
: Rewrite ImmInternalSendIMEMessage
helper as
.
.
.
commit
|
commitdiff
|
tree
2023-04-03
Rémi Bernon
winex11
:
C
l
eanup XIM initiali
z
ation
trace
s
.
commit
|
commitdiff
|
tree
2023-04-03
R
émi Bern
o
n
winex1
1
:
S
et
t
hread data XIM pointe
r
outside of open_xim
.
commit
|
commitdiff
|
tree
2023-04-03
Rém
i
Bernon
winex11:
C
reate the th
r
ead X
F
on
t
S
e
t
on th
r
ead attach
.
commit
|
commitdiff
|
tree
2023-04-03
Rémi Ber
n
on
wi
n
e
x11:
R
emove unnecessary else co
n
trol flow
.
commit
|
commitdiff
|
tree
2023-04-03
Rémi Bernon
w
inex11: Pass h
w
nd parameter
to a
l
l XIC c
a
l
l
backs
.
commit
|
commitdiff
|
tree
2023-04-03
Rémi Bernon
winex1
1
: Always create
X
IC
p
r
ee
d
it and s
t
atus attributes
.
commit
|
commitdiff
|
tree
2023-04-03
Rém
i
Bernon
winex11
:
Re
m
ov
e
non-CJK
specific
XIC cre
a
t
ion logic
.
commit
|
commitdiff
|
tree
2023-03-31
Ré
m
i Bernon
imm32/test
s
: Add some Imm
G
etC
a
ndid
a
teWindow tests
.
commit
|
commitdiff
|
tree
2023-03-31
Rémi Ber
n
o
n
i
m
m
3
2/tests: Add some Imm
G
e
t
CandidateListCount(W|A
.
.
.
commit
|
commitdiff
|
tree
2023-03-31
Rémi
Bernon
imm
3
2/tes
t
s: Add som
e
ImmGetCandi
d
ateL
i
st(W|A
)
te
s
t
s
.
commit
|
commitdiff
|
tree
2023-03-31
Rémi
Bernon
imm32/test
s
:
Add some Im
m
RequestMes
s
ag
e
W t
e
sts
.
commit
|
commitdiff
|
tree
2023-03-31
Ré
m
i B
e
rnon
imm32/tests: Add some spuriou
s
IME select calls
.
commit
|
commitdiff
|
tree
2023-03-31
Rémi Bernon
i
m
m32/tests: Add some Ime
S
etActiveCo
n
te
x
t tests
.
commit
|
commitdiff
|
tree
2023-03-31
R
é
m
i
B
ernon
imm32/tests: Init I
N
PUT
C
ONTEXT status
i
n ImeSelect
.
commit
|
commitdiff
|
tree
2023-03-31
R
é
mi Bernon
imm32: Av
o
id recursin
g
into
I
m
e
Selec
t
c
al
l
s
.
commit
|
commitdiff
|
tree
2023-03-31
Rémi Bernon
imm32/tests: Add s
o
me ImmSetOpenStatus tests
.
commit
|
commitdiff
|
tree
2023-03-31
Rémi Bernon
imm
3
2/t
e
sts: Add
some ImmSe
t
Conv
e
rsionStatus tests
.
commit
|
commitdiff
|
tree
2023-03-30
Rémi Be
r
n
o
n
winemac: Use the d
e
faul
t
IME implement
a
t
i
on
for st
u
b
s
.
commit
|
commitdiff
|
tree
2023-03-30
Rémi
B
ern
o
n
win
e
x11
:
Use the de
f
au
l
t
I
M
E impl
e
mentation for s
t
ubs
.
commit
|
commitdiff
|
tree
2023-03-30
Rémi Bernon
imm32: R
e
t
u
rn TRUE from ImmIsIME
with any HKL
.
commit
|
commitdiff
|
tree
2023-03-30
Rémi
B
ern
o
n
imm32: Add a defau
l
t imp
l
em
e
ntation for IME fun
c
tions
.
commit
|
commitdiff
|
tree
2023-03-30
Rémi Bernon
imm32:
I
ntroduce new input_cont
e
xt_init hel
p
e
r
.
commit
|
commitdiff
|
tree
2023-03-30
Rémi Bernon
i
mm32: Sel
e
ct curre
n
t
I
M
E
o
n in
p
ut contexts w
h
en needed
.
commit
|
commitdiff
|
tree
2023-03-30
Rémi Bernon
imm32: Send
W
M_I
M
E
_
SELECT messages when
IME is activated
.
commit
|
commitdiff
|
tree
next